Spring Bank West is in Hull and in Kingston Upon Hull district. HU3 1LD is located in the Avenue elect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Kingston upon Hull North.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.
In the immediate area around HU3 1LD, a significant portion of the population is single, making up 59.2% of the residents. On average, approximately 38% of individuals who responded to the census in the UK were single. Areas with higher single populations are typically urban centers, university towns, regions with dynamic job markets, rich cultural offerings and entertainment facilities. These regions also tend to have a younger demographic.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Spring Bank West was 28.4 per 1,000 residents, which is 82.6% lower than the Avenue average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.
Spring Bank West has the 9th lowest crime rate of 100 local areas in Avenue and the 104th lowest crime rate of 828 local areas in Kingston upon Hull, City of .
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 19.9 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-73.1%.
